How to Safely Ride Down Stairs on a Mountain Bike: Tips and Techniques
Riding down stairs on a mountain bike requires skill and technique. First, approach the stairs with enough speed and momentum. As you reach the top of the stairs, shift your weight towards the back of the bike, keeping your heels down and elbows bent. Use your back brake to control your speed as you descend, releasing it intermittently to maintain balance. Keep your eyes focused on the bottom of the stairs and stay loose and relaxed on the bike. With practice and experience, riding down stairs on a mountain bike can become a thrilling and enjoyable part of your trail riding.
